git创建新分分支开发
-
Git创建新分支用于开发新功能或修复bug是一个常见的操作。下面是创建新分支开发的步骤:
1. 首先,使用以下命令查看当前所有的分支:
“`
git branch
“`
这会列出所有本地分支,当前分支会有一个星号(*)标识。2. 接下来,我们创建一个新的分支。假设我们要创建一个名为`feature/new-function`的分支,可以使用以下命令:
“`
git branch feature/new-function
“`
这会在本地仓库创建一个新的分支,但还没有切换到这个分支。3. 现在,我们需要切换到新的分支:
“`
git checkout feature/new-function
“`
或者,可以使用以下命令进行分支创建和切换的合并操作:
“`
git checkout -b feature/new-function
“`4. 接下来,在新的分支上进行开发工作。可以添加、修改、删除文件,进行代码重构等。
5. 当开发完成后,可以使用以下命令将新分支的改动提交到版本库:
“`
git add .
git commit -m “完成新功能开发”
“`
这会将改动提交到新的分支上。6. 如果需要将新分支的改动合并到主分支或其他分支上,可以使用以下命令:
“`
git checkout master # 切换到目标分支
git merge feature/new-function # 将新分支合并到目标分支
“`
在这个例子中,我们将新分支的改动合并到了主分支上。以上就是使用Git创建新分支进行开发的基本步骤。希望对你有所帮助!
2年前 -
在Git中,要创建一个新的分支进行开发,可以按照以下步骤进行操作:
1. 确定当前所在的分支:在终端或命令提示符中,可以使用命令`git branch`来查看当前所在分支。当前分支会有一个星号(*)标记。
2. 创建新的分支:使用`git branch
`命令来创建新分支, 是你希望创建的分支的名称。例如,要创建一个名为”dev”的分支,可以使用命令`git branch dev`。这将在当前所在分支的基础上创建一个新的分支。 3. 切换到新分支: 创建新分支后,可以使用`git checkout
`命令来切换到新的分支。例如,要切换到刚刚创建的”dev”分支,可以使用命令`git checkout dev`。 4. 进行开发: 现在你已经切换到新的分支上,可以开始进行开发工作了。你可以对项目进行修改、添加新的代码等。
5. 提交更改: 当你完成了在新分支上的开发工作后,可以使用`git add
`命令将修改的文件添加到暂存区,然后使用`git commit -m “commit message”`命令提交更改。这样,你的更改就会保存到新分支上。 需要注意的是,创建新分支后,该分支是基于当前所在分支的一个快照。因此,在切换到新分支后,新分支上会包含当前所在分支上的所有文件和提交记录。这意味着在新分支上进行开发不会影响到其他分支。
此外,还可以使用命令`git checkout -b
`来同时创建和切换到新分支。例如,要创建并切换到名为”feature”的分支,可以使用命令`git checkout -b feature`。 如果你在开发过程中发现需要合并其他分支的更改到当前分支,可以使用命令`git merge
`来合并分支。例如,要将”dev”分支的更改合并到当前分支,可以使用命令`git merge dev`。 总结:通过以上步骤,你可以在Git中创建新的分支以进行开发。创建分支后,可以切换到新分支上进行开发,并提交更改到该分支。
2年前 -
Git是一种分布式版本控制系统,它允许我们在开发过程中创建新的分支来独立开发新功能或修复bug,而不会影响到主分支。下面我将从方法和操作流程两方面介绍如何在Git中创建新的分支进行开发。
方法:
下面是在Git中创建新分支的方法:
1. 检查当前所在分支:使用命令`git branch`可以查看当前所在的分支,带*号的即为当前分支。
2. 创建新分支:使用命令`git branch
`来创建一个新的分支。例如,`git branch feature1`将创建一个名为`feature1`的分支。 3. 切换到新分支:使用命令`git checkout
`来切换到新创建的分支。例如,`git checkout feature1`将切换到`feature1`分支。 4. 创建并切换到新分支:如果希望创建并立即切换到新分支,可以使用命令`git checkout -b
`。例如,`git checkout -b feature1`将创建并切换到`feature1`分支。 5. 查看分支列表:使用命令`git branch`可以查看当前所有的分支,带*号的即为当前分支。
操作流程:
下面是在Git中创建新分支进行开发的操作流程:
1. 获取最新代码:在创建新分支之前,首先要确保我们的代码库是最新的。使用命令`git pull origin
`将远程分支的最新代码拉取到本地,确保代码库是同步的。 2. 创建新分支:使用方法一中介绍的`git branch`命令来创建一个新的分支。例如,`git branch feature1`将创建一个名为`feature1`的分支。
3. 切换到新分支:使用方法一中介绍的`git checkout`命令来切换到新创建的分支。例如,`git checkout feature1`将切换到`feature1`分支。
4. 进行开发:在新分支上开始开发新功能或修复bug。使用任何您习惯的编辑器和开发工具进行编码。
5. 添加更改:完成代码编写后,使用命令`git add
`将更改添加到暂存区。例如,`git add main.py`将添加`main.py`文件的更改。 6. 提交更改:使用命令`git commit -m “
“`将更改提交到本地仓库。例如,`git commit -m “Added new feature”`将提交一个带有描述信息的新的提交。 7. 推送更改:在完成本地提交后,使用命令`git push origin
`将本地分支推送到远程仓库。例如,`git push origin feature1`将将`feature1`分支推送到远程仓库。 8. 创建拉取请求:通常,在推送到远程仓库后,我们会创建一个拉取请求(Pull Request)来通知其他开发人员进行代码审查和合并。具体的操作方法因项目而异,一般在版本控制平台(如GitHub、GitLab等)上提供了创建拉取请求的功能。
总结:
在Git中创建新分支进行开发的方法和操作流程非常简单。首先,使用`git branch`命令创建一个新的分支,然后使用`git checkout`命令切换到新分支,接着在新分支上进行开发,最后将更改提交到远程仓库。这样就可以实现在Git中使用新分支进行独立开发的操作。
2年前